You can select any folder in your windows laptoppc as the base directory. We have come to the point where we enable sccm pxe responder on windows 10 distribution point. Dhcp services are required for the client pc0001 to connect to the windows deployment service wds. Select the language in which you want to run the installer and click next. How to boot from a pxe server on a different network. Your computer needs to have a nic with pxe surpport. On the bootfile name add smsboot\x64\ for sccm if wds by itself then set boot\x64\. How to configure pxe booting over uefi on a poweredge. Enable sccm pxe without wds on a windows 10 computer. Respond to all known and unknown client computers alternatively you can add known computers to the domain with the ad users and computers tool and select the respond only to known client computers option. The clients sends the pxe server a request asking for the path to the network boot program nbp. Pxe booted pcs usually trigger either an immediate full network os install process windows linuxetc. Before you install the pxe server, note the following prerequisites and requirements. Configure the network nfs, tftp, dhcp server to export the installation tree.
Serva is an automated pxe server solution accelerator based on an. The client broadcasts a dhcp packet asking for the address of dhcp servers servers that can hand out ip addresses. Read the end user license agreement eula and click yes to proceed. Install sccm distribution point role on windows 10. Running a pxe server in windows 10 in less than 10 minutes february 16, 2018 dynamically assign mdts deployroot rule based on ipaddress001s 2nd or 3rd octet. Configure centos 7 pxe server to install windows 10 centlinux. Use pxe for osd over the network configuration manager. The following 4 lines define an item in the pxe menu. Add the following settings to support this configuration. If you would like to deploy os to the new rack server or pc but they have no dvd virtual dvd, wds windows deployment services server is your good friend, you can easy to deployment via network pxe. In this guide cm01 is a standalone primary site server. Typically the pxe server reads its configuration from a group of specific files guid files first, mac files next, default file last hosted in a folder called g, which must be located in the directory specified in tftproot statement from dnsmasq main configuration file.
The 3rd party tftpd32 software is very light, portable, fast, and configures very quickly. Introduction the microsoft deployment toolkit is a unified collection of tools, processes, and guidance for automating desktop and server deployment. Posted on february 11, 2014 by jbernec in this post i want to quickly go through my experience setting up a windows deployment server for pxe bootpreboot execution environment for my lab servers. For successful provisioning, the rscd agent must be installed on the same host computer as. The pxe server installation task requires you to specify information about the database that you plan to use for provisioning. Wds and dhcp dont like to work together because during a wds boot process, the normal dhcp traffic occurs. Windows deployment services is a service role that allows you to deploy windows operating systems to the pxe supported clients. The client sends the dhcp server a message asking for an ip address. Installing the pxe server on windows documentation for. On the os type page, select custom image file and click next. You normally have to change default boot order, or press a key while booting, to activate pxe boot mostly f12 the pxe server next hands out a boot image that the. This article will guide you through the steps to install and configure windows deployment services on windows server 2016.
Under linux at least, i cannot speak to windows best if you can keep it contained to a known set of mac addresses or you may find all sorts of kit out on your network which was trying to dhcp. Setting up a ws2012 r2 windows deployment server wds for. How to set up wds in windows server 2016 tech support says. Pxe isnt a dynamic thing you just turn on it must be setup to work correctly. Using the dropdown menu next to value, select pxeclient uefi x64 from the list. How to setup tftp server in windows using tftpd64tfptd32. It also supports being a proxy dhcp server if theres already a dhcp server on the network which doesnt support pxe. As the program tells us that communicates by udp protocol, select udp. Mar 11, 2008 select option 66 and type in the computer name of the wds ie.
In our previous posts, we have configured a pxe boot server for automated installation of rhel 7. How to install and configure wds server at windows server. From the windows start menu, select programs bmc software bladelogic server automation suite pxe configuration tool. The pxe server installation task requires you to specify information about the database. Aug 12, 2012 specify a name and specify the port number to open. First you will need the install the wds server role. In version 1810, its not supported to use the pxe responder without wds on servers that are also running a dhcp server. Build pxe boot server for windows with ccboot a powerful pxe. The best pxe server for ms windows what is a pxe server. Mdt builds on top of the core deployment tools in the windows. Rightclick the windows 10 folder and select import operating system. In windows server 2003, dhcp servers in an active directorybased domain must be authorized to prevent rogue dhcp servers from coming online.
If dhcp and windows deployment services are running on the same computer, you should set this option to no to enable the dhcp server to utilize the port, and set the dhcpoption60 parameter to yes. Check the box next to solarwinds tftp server is checked otherwise the firewall will block this port. Install sccm distribution point role on windows 10 prajwal. Select no, then click next for the options, we will be setting the following under dhcp standard options in the wizard. Aug 12, 2012 right click on server option and click configure options. Configure a pxe server to load windows pe windows 10. A server running the tftp service that can host windows pe boot files that the client will download. One of the other things supplied by the dhcp server is the next server ip which would be iirc a tftp server, but since the client has an.
The deployment job, which contains at least one automation task, uses the default automation environment or the environment specified by a user who has the permission to create a deployment job. Complete steps to add ms windows 10 installation option to linux centos based pxe boot server, including creation of custom winpe. And now you want to set up a distribution point server in that site but you dont have enough hardware resources. You dont need a windows server and wds to image the clients. Configure the files on the tftp server that are necessary for pxe booting. Installing windows 10 over pxe with dnsmasq, pxelinux and. If you cannot resolve your pxe boot issue by using ip helpers or reinstalling pxe, try the following additional troubleshooting steps. Using the deployment workbench, expand the deployment shares node, and then expand mdt production. The first four lines are something that is defined by default, and as it is evident menu. These settings will help your connecting clients to find the appropriate pxe server. If you change the properties for the boot image, update and redistribute the boot image to distribution points. Using the deployment workbench, expand the deployment shares node, and then expand mdt build lab. Now, if you want the server to appear in the windows system tray, click the add tftp server to windows system tray. To configure the pxe and tftp servers from the console.
The setting is found in the dhcp configuration manager window mmc. Setting up a pxe network boot server for multiple linux. Just set up and configure wds windows deployment services and it automatically sets it all up for you. Then the pxe server will push nbp network bootstrap. How to setup and configure tftp server on windows 10. Check the box 66 hostname boot server and enter either the computer name displayed in the system window, either its lan ip address. How to configure pxe boot server in linux centos rhel 7. Click apply and ok to close the distribution point properties. Is this possible via the syslinux pxe boot capability. Install and configure windows deployment services wds. Below are the steps to enable windows server 2012 r2 pxe tftp server. Mar 05, 2020 using the deployment workbench, expand the deployment shares node, and then expand mdt production. A step by step guide to setting up wds for pxe windows.
Today, i am going to show you step by step to install and configure wds server. Installing and configuring windows deployment services for. Configuring the pxe and tftp servers documentation for bmc. Once the pxe network requests are routed correctly. If the two servers are separated by a router or on different segments then the broadcasts wont be reaching wds1, so i am assuming that your two wds servers are on different network segments. Dhcp services are also available and optionally installed on dc01 or another server.
If the option keeppxe is given on the kernel command line, then. All four of the roles specified above can be hosted on the same computer or each can be on a separate computer. Setting up a ws2012 r2 windows deployment server wds for preboot execution environment pxe. Next, import attached registry file which will point to the boot files and allow booting the pxe.
Run pxe and boot into pxe on clients this is the ipxe menu of aio boot. Install and configure windows deployment services wds 2016. Deploy windows 10 using pxe and configuration manager. To use pxe to boot windows server installation media over the network. The pxe server responds which tells the client that it is a boot server. Because dhcp listens on port 67 by default, when windows deployment services and dhcp exist on the same computer, the windows deployment services pxe server is not able to listen on port 67 for incoming pxe boot requests.
Rightclick deployment and imaging tools environment and then click run as administrator. Enable bios and uefi boot for pxe in dhcp the it therapist. Apr 20, 2019 the ip helpers that need to be setup and configured on routersswitches to properly support pxe in sccm are as follows. Allow this distribution point to respond to incoming pxe requests. Windows deployment services is a server role, included with all versions of windows server since server 2008, that can be used for networkbased installation of windows operating systems. Configuring dhcp server and wds for mdt build 8443 btnhd. In this post i want to quickly go through my experience setting up a windows deployment server for pxe bootpreboot execution environment for my lab servers. This topic describes how to configure a pxe server to load windows pe so that it can be used with an image file to install windows 10 from the. This section explains the initial information you will need and provides the instructions you need to follow to install the windows server 2012 r2 operating system over an established pxe based network using a customerprovided windows imaging format wim image. Look at the properties of your server and set the following. How to install os through network boot step by step. Make sure only the transport server role service is checked.
Pxe is an industry standard created by intel that provides preboot services within the devices firmware that enables devices to download network boot programs to client computers. Install windows server 2012 r2 using pxe network boot oracle. When the pxe client pc, the dhcp server, and wds server, are located on different subnets or vlans, ip helper tables need to be set up in the routersswitches so that the pxe network requests can be routed correctly to the appropriate server. Setup wds in windows server 2008create pxe boot server on.
I would first start looking at your dhcp server option 66 that will point you to the tftp server that serves the boot time image. Solved wds pxe boot, why using dhcp option 67 to point. Theres nothing preventing a pxe rom from having a configuration menu in fact, i have seen some servers with the ability to specify a nics ip address and some other details mostly for remote management cards like dell idrac and hp ilo and sun lom, but there is little incentive for manufacturers to do so this is an already solved problem. Configure centos 7 pxe server to install windows 10. The pxe client will acquire an address from a dhcp server and then locate the pxe server, both of which are performed using udp broadcasts. Hi everyone, this is a rather broad generic question but i would appreciate any insight you may offer on this. Create a pxe server with a custom menu on windows server.
Configuring the pxe and tftp servers documentation for. This is where all the received files will be saved. Any windows server 2003 dhcp server that determines itself to be unauthorized will not manage clients. To configure port 67 using the windows deployment services snapin. Set the boot ip to the ip address of the wds server if you specify a dns server you can also use the hostname. Setting up win10 to image for pxe server windows 10. On the windows deployment services wds role configurations. Syslinux is the boot loader i selected, because of how often its updated. The pxe server sends a boot menu option list to the client when the computer. Expand ipv4 and go to server options, rightclick and select configure options. Configure pxe preboot execution environment server. Pxe boot windows xp, windows7 and vista with ccboot a pxe. I am looking for a method of forcing a machine to boot to a specific pxe server.
The components of pxe are the dhcp server, a tftp server, a boot image menu and the pxe agent built into the network card or system bios. Black screen or trap error when booting efi pxe client to. Now that you have set up a network installation server, it is time to configure pxe boot. Installing and configuring wds in windows server 2012 r2. In server manger console, in the menu bar, click on the tools. Cm01 is a domain member server and configuration manager software distribution point. With pxe boot server, diskless computers booting process is as bellow. After you have set the client firstly boot from network in bios, it will get an ip address from the pxe dhcp. Nutshell, pxe boot server is a combination of dhcp server and tftp server. Change pointer to ip address of pxe server wds server fault. A step by step guide to setting up wds for pxe windows pe. In the pxe tab, select enable a pxe responder without windows deployment service.
The solutions that are provided in the following knowledge base article can resolve most issues that affect pxe boot. Remember to ensure that the required files are copied to your tiny pxe server root directory. Build pxe boot server for windows with ccboot a powerful. Check the box 67 boot filename and specify the path of the boot file. Description set correct server and file name for uefi x64 pxe ensure that the radio button next to or is selected, then click add using the dropdown menu next to. Installing windows 10 over pxe with dnsmasq, pxelinux and winpe. When dhcp and wds are cohosted on the same computer, wds requires a special configuration so. In addition to reducing deployment time and standardizing desktop and server images, mdt enables you to more easily manage security and ongoing configurations.
Mar 26, 2008 manage server properties configuring port 67. If the os deployment server is running on the same host as the dhcp server, you have to add this option and set its value to pxeclient in order to tell pxe clients where to find the os deployment server. Boot your client computer that has no disk from pxe server in this case, your pxe server has x windows system because its required to configure some settings. On your test machine boot up and press f12 to select boot option then select pxe or network booting. You need to specify the base directory of the tftp server. To enable pxe on a boot image, select deploy this boot image from the pxeenabled distribution point from the data source tab in the boot image properties. Next, the menu title is the title of the pxe menu that appears after a successful network boot. Deploy a windows 10 image using mdt windows 10 windows. Pxe boot server brief pxe was introduced as part of the wired for management framework by intel, its short for preboot execution environment or preexecution environment. Sep 15, 2016 if youre looking to improve the performance quite significantly in my experience of trivial file transfer protocoltftp in other words to improve the download speed of your sccm boot images to your clients from the dp you can add some registry keys on the server hosting the pxe enabled distribution point to achieve this.
A p reboot e x ecution e nvironment server offers the needed resources to client pcs that were configured to boot from one of its network devices instead of booting from the classic mass storage options ssdhdddvd. To get pxe working on a server that is running both dhcp and wds you need to enable option 66 and 67. This can be created from the windows install iso using wimlib. Afterward, you will have to choose the server root directory. Run the pxe win32 installer file on the windows machine you plan to install the pxe tft server. Configuration manager relies on the windows deployment services wds server role via the wds pxe provider. How to install and configure a dhcp server in a workgroup. We have also writed kickstart files for automated installations of both operating systems.
Microsoft windows at the end of the pxe installation, on the pxe server setup panel, check configure the pxe server. Installing an operating system using pxe network boot oracle docs. Running a pxe server in windows 10 in less than 10 minutes. The deployment of standard or custom images to servers and workstations can also be automated, by using answer files. How to configure dhcp for pxe booting on wds or sccm 2012. To configure the pxe and tftp servers using the configuration tool. The good thing here is you can use a client os for example windows 10 to respond to pxe requests without wds. Increase the speed of pxe boottftp when using sccm. The pxe server sends a boot menu option list to the client when the computer performs a pxe boot. Start the pxe tftp server configuration tool by performing one of the following actions. The dhcp server sends the ip address to the client.
The client sends a request to the pxe server to ask for the path to the network boot program nbp. Just boot your client pc from lan and it will automatically. Type the wds server by ip or name and you will get credential windows. Use the boot menu option to request the pxe server. Pxe booting requires a few things to be successful, but if you are happy in the windows realm you can do this with you old xp machine you have laying around. See here for more information look for known issues with configuring windows deployment services. In the same packet, the client also specifies that it is looking for pxe network boot servers.
Setting this value on your main dhcp server will cause you pxe booting issues, especially if you have a proxy dhcp server running i. To specify a path to the bcd store other than the default bootbcd, add an opt252 entry e. After a couple of minutes, the wds service will stop. You have to start computer that need to boot from pxe network, and press specific key usually is f2, f8 or delete to enter bios, and then, set network as the first booting device. To see the tab for configuring the pxe server, you must have, at minimum, the provisionconfig. Im able to pxe boot windows from my linux server using memdisk to mount a winpe. Starting in version 1902, when you enable a pxe responder on a distribution point without windows deployment service, it can now be on the same server as the dhcp service. The client broadcasts for an ip address to port udp 67, but dhcp listens on port udp 67 and wds wants to listen on port udp 67 too. Once it loads up, click on file and then select configure. Dhcp configuration for windows deployment services. Click start, point to programs, point to administrative tools, and then.
The dhcp server sends the client an ip address that is now assigned to it. Click on tools windows deployment services our next step is to click on servers and then in drop down, rightclick on your server and click on configure server. The pxe tftp installation wizard introduces you to the installation process. The pxe clientside counterpart is implemented either as part of the booting pc uefi. The next step is to add a boot image to the wds server. Mar 02, 2020 once it loads up, click on file and then select configure. On the deployment computer, click start, and type deployment. Russell smith uncheck add images to the server now, and click finish add a boot image.
And more, its necessarry to copy all files on a running computer to pxe server for template, its no ploblem to copy on pxe server s one, but on here, it uses another systems one in a virtula machine. With this example you should be able to boot from the network and load up the. How to set up and deploy windows 10 with microsoft. Finally took some time to show you guys how to configure your dhcp server to work within your mdt and wds server environment.
So wds fits into any self respecting operating system or server deployment infrastructure. The new configmgr pxe responder service is created. Install windows server 2012 r2 using pxe network boot. The cause of this issue is that you have installed a windows 2008 r2 boot image and set your boot program to wdsmgfw. After this process, the basic pxe boot is completed, but there will be additional interaction between the. This allows you to boot a server you want to install from the network card of the server. Mar 14, 2019 once done type in wdsmgmt to open windows deployment services. It responds requests from diskless stations over network, allocates ip addresses via dhcp for them.
Booting device can guarantee client sides to boot successfully when you setup pxe boot server windows. Add windows 10 enterprise x64 full source in these steps we assume that you have copied the content of a windows 10 enterprise x64 iso to the e. Actually dhcp option 60 is set to pxeclient by the proxy dhcp server in your case your wds server to tell the pxe booting client to talk to it to find the boot server. To use grub4dos your pxe server must also be the dhcp server i.
672 555 585 1229 1476 428 652 238 1089 1470 1154 103 191 83 502 1404 674 1127 2 1239 1268 1424 261 500 172 781 820 143 1353 1079 288 1370 647 299 1412 987 1146 969 586